Understanding Meta Description Tags

Meta description tags are essential snippets of text that provide a brief overview of your web page's content. They appear in search engine results pages (SERPs) below the title tag, enticing users to click your site. Crafting effective meta descriptions is important for improving your click-through rate (CTR), as they directly influence how attractive your listing looks to potential visitors.

A well-written meta description should be concise, enticing, and accurately reflect the content of your page. It should also include relevant keywords to help search engines interpret your page's topic. Remember, a good meta description can make the difference between a curious user clicking on your link or scrolling past it.
